Can the supplied rack ears support the Acano X series server?
Definitely not! The Acano X series server must be supported on the rack rails supplied by Acano.
The rack ears are not designed to be load-bearing and therefore Acano can take no
responsibility for the server or any other equipment if the rack ears are the only support.
What operating system is used on the Acano X series server?
The Acano X series server runs on a Linux-based platform created specifically for our product.
This provides a minimally complex platform environment that can be monitored for security,
performance and stability using our secure development life-cycle.
What do the Status LEDs mean on the Acano X series server?
The Acano X series server has status LEDS on both the front and back panels. (
Front
OK
Blue: normal operation
Warning
If on (red), check the cause urgently in the Web Admin Interface Status > General page.
Supply A/B
Blue: power supply is operating normally
Flashing quickly: power supply is present but not functioning (i.e. not plugged in)
Flashing slowly: power supply is not present
Note: If either power supply LED is flashing; check the cause urgently in the Web Admin
Interface Status > General page.
